How are platelets formed? What is the function of platelets? What consequences does the clinical condition known as thrombocytopenia yield?
Platelets, also called as thrombocytes, are fragments of giant cells of the bone marrow known as megakaryocytes. With their properties of aggregation and adhesiveness they play a role in blood clotting and they also release substances that activate other hemostatic processes.
